This storybook log cabin retreat, tucked away in the sought-after Heatherwood community and just a short walk from the sparkling Toccoa River and minutes from the trails and waterfalls of the Aska Adventure Area, welcomes you into a 2BR/1BA chink-style, solid log cabin that is made for peaceful mountain living. From the moment you arrive, the cabin's timeless log construction and wooded setting welcome you with warmth and character. Inside, rustic charm meets modern convenience with new stainless steel appliances, a new HVAC system, and a new water heater comfort you can rely on in every season. The cozy living spaces are perfect for curling up after a day outdoors, whether you've been hiking, fishing, tubing, or simply exploring the beauty of Blue Ridge. Set on 1.47+/- private acres, the property offers room to relax, garden, or gather around a fire pit under the stars. A newer one-car garage with a bonus room adds flexibility for storage, hobbies, or even a creative studio. Here, life slows down. Imagine sipping your morning coffee on the porch as the sun filters through the trees, wandering down to the river for an afternoon of fishing or kayaking, then heading into downtown Blue Ridge just 15 minutes away for dinner and local charm. Whether you are dreaming of your first home, a weekend escape, or a vacation rental investment, this cabin offers it all: a place where rustic beauty, modern updates, and an unbeatable location come together in perfect harmony.
